Program Overview

The Program aims to develop participants’ knowledge of the essential elements and techniques of leadership, as well as knowledge, skills, and practice of the management and development of people in the workplace. The Program will reinforce the professional and transferable skills in interpersonal communication and teamwork, as well as understanding and using various tools and techniques to support strategic decision-making and effective leadership. Participants can lead teams effectively, drive organizational change, and achieve strategic goals by emphasizing more personal and creative approaches to management.

Program Objectives

Upon completing the Program, the student will:

  • Demonstrate understanding of leadership and the nature of management in organizations, thriving in an African multi-cultural environment and a high level of global awareness
  • Exhibit robust civic engagement and ethical behavior in their community.
  • Develop knowledge and expertise in identifying, understanding, and successfully tackling the interdisciplinary, cross-functional, strategic issues that characterize top management decision-making today.
  • Develop insight into how organizations create new value and add value to products and services.
  • Develop the management skills and knowledge to lead and grow professionally in the increasingly dynamic African and global economic environments.

Admission Requirements

  • Bachelor's degree (minimum 3rd class) in any discipline, with at least 2 years of relevant work experience.
Or
  • Professional Qualifications (e.g., ICAG, ACCA, CIM, CIMA, etc.), with at least two years of relevant work experience.

International Applicants
  • International applicants must have an equivalent Bachelor's degree (minimum 3rd class) in any discipline with two years of relevant work experience. GTEC would determine degree equivalence.
  • International applicants from non-English-speaking Countries must show evidence of English Language Proficiency. 
Or
  • Substantial business and entrepreneurial experience – NiBS will consider the application of candidates who have at least 15 years of relevant work experience. Such participants must not be more than 10% of any cohort.
  • International applicants may be admitted based on qualifications from their home country universities with equivalence determined by GTEC and submitted to NiBS.
  • Evidence of English Language Proficiency is required from students from non-English-speaking countries. 
Plus
  • Completed Application Form
  • Pass an Interview with the Admission Committee
  • Full Resume
  • 2 Passport Pictures
  • Copy of Passport Page
  • Application Fee
